Individuals who helped Saakashvili illegally enter Georgia released on bail

Giorgi Narimanidze, Elguja Tsomaia, Zurab and Shalva Tsotsoria , who helped former Georgian president Mikheil Saakashvili illegally enter the country, were released on 5,000 GEL bail today by Tbilisi City Court.

Saakashvili was arrested in Tbilisi on October 1 after returning from eight years in political exile.

The defense, in agreement with the defendant, unequivocally acknowledged all the evidence presented by the prosecution at today’s hearing.  Following this, the City Court released all the defendants on 5,000 GEL bail each. They were given a month to pay the bill, Agenda.ge reported.

Police arrested Elguja Tsomaia who gave his apartment to Saakashvili for temporary residence and hiding on October 3, while father and son Zurab and Shalva Tsotsoria were arrested on October 5 for transporting Saakashvili to Georgia’s western region of Samegrelo after he illegally crossed into the country.

Giorgi Narimanidze, who was the driver of the truck in which Saakashvili was hidden while traveling from Poti to Tbilisi, was arrested for concealment of a crime on October 20.
